Baildon to Hackney Central by train

A train trip from Baildon to Hackney Central takes about 4hrs 6 mins on average, covering roughly 174 miles (280 kilometres). With around 25 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£34.80,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Baildon to Hackney Central start from as little as £34.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Baildon to Hackney Central start from £76.50 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Baildon to Hackney Central are available for £172.90 one way

Facilities and Amenities at Baildon Station

Baildon station is designed for accessibility and convenience. While it does not have a ticket office with staff on site, passengers can easily purchase and collect tickets using the available ticket machines. These machines are accessible to all, ensuring that collecting tickets bought online or on-the-go is a hassle-free experience. An induction loop is also available for those requiring hearing assistance, ensuring inclusivity.

For those who value mobility, the station's step-free access and scooter-friendly environment make it straightforward to navigate. Although there are no accessible toilets or staff to provide help onsite, assistance is available via the onboard conductor. The waiting shelters on the platform offer a place to relax while waiting for your train, though there are no direct seating areas or lounges to enjoy.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Hackney Central is well-equipped to meet the needs of its passengers. Ticket machines are available and accessible, and you can effortlessly collect tickets purchased online at these machines. While smartcards aren't issued here, you'll still find it easy to navigate your way around. The station is also designed with accessibility in mind. Partial step-free access is available, with specific provisions such as wheelchair-acc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and customer help points to assist travelers with any queries or special needs. Although there are no accessible toilets or luggage storage, the station ensures safety with the presence of CCTV.

Although Hackney Central lacks refreshment facilities and shopping options within the station, the neighboring area is rich with cafes, restaurants, and local shops eager to serve up a taste of East London's unique flair. And if you're ever in need of some help, the staff are available at the ticket office and through the help point for assistance. However, for those looking for a bit of down-time before their next train, note that there is no seating area or first-class lounge but waiting rooms are open for use during the station's operating times.

Onward Travel Options

Continuing your journey from Hackney Central is a breeze thanks to its excellent transport connections. For eastbound services to Stratford, head to Bus Stop T on Amhurst Road. Westbound travelers aiming for Camden Road can catch services from Bus Stop K on the same street. While there are no dedicated taxi ranks immediately accessible, various private hire options can be easily arranged via phone or app-based services. Cyclists are also welcomed, with 16 bicycle spaces available, though these are not sheltered.
